View attachment 124815 View attachment 124816 View attachment 124817 So I've had my 12 year old son out a Bunch of times with no luck, but everything came together tonight. I made a call to a local farmer ( a place I've hunted before but it had been a couple years since last Being there ) he said have at it, so we had 40 minutes before end of shooting light. In the truck was my 22-250 and a 22lr. I tossed some of my hunting gear on him and we headed out. Set up the foxpro 50 yards in front of us and a little down wind, he got set with the 22-250 and I turned the call on distressed cottontail while I got ready with the 22lr, that was a mistake! Always get ready first! The call wasn't on 20 seconds and four dogs showed up. He took the closest one at 50 yds which didn't leave me with a shot with the 22lr. (The others were 100-150 yds out) I barked to try and stop the others with no luck. Anyway he's pumped!! And dad is jealous cause I've never shot a blond dog before. 40lbs according to the bathroom scale with me holding it
